Sourcing guidance for Lift Out Roller

What are the key technical specifications to consider when sourcing Lift Out Rollers for glass production lines?

When selecting Lift Out Rollers (LOR), you must prioritize high-temperature resistance and surface precision. Ensure the rollers are made from heat-resistant alloy steel or specialized ceramic materials capable of withstanding temperatures up to 600°C-800°C. The surface roughness (Ra) should be strictly controlled (typically <0.8μm) to prevent scratching the hot glass ribbon. Additionally, verify the concentricity and TIR (Total Indicator Runout) to ensure smooth rotation and prevent glass vibration.

Which compliance standards and quality certifications are essential for industrial rollers?

Suppliers should ideally hold ISO 9001:2015 certification for quality management. For rollers used in specific regions, check for CE marking regarding machinery safety. It is critical to request Material Test Reports (MTRs) to verify the chemical composition of the alloy and Dynamic Balancing Reports to ensure operational stability at high speeds.

How does the coating technology affect the performance of Lift Out Rollers?

Advanced coatings such as plasma-sprayed ceramic or specialized carbon-based coatings are vital for reducing tin pickup and preventing 'dross' accumulation. These coatings enhance wear resistance and provide non-stick properties, which significantly extends the maintenance cycle and improves the optical quality of the finished glass.

What are the typical usage scenarios and functional requirements for these rollers?

Lift Out Rollers are primarily used in the transition section between the tin bath and the annealing lehr in float glass lines. Their primary function is to lift and transport the glass ribbon while maintaining a consistent speed to match the production line. They must provide synchronized drive capabilities and be compatible with internal water-cooling systems to manage thermal expansion.

Cross-Border Procurement Strategy for Lift Out Rollers

What are the primary risks when purchasing heavy industrial rollers internationally?

The main risks include logistical damage and specification mismatches. Due to their weight and precision, rollers can suffer from shaft bending if not packed in reinforced steel-framed wooden crates. How should I negotiate with Chinese suppliers for large-scale roller orders?

Focus on Total Cost of Ownership (TCO) rather than just the unit price. Negotiate for extended warranties (18-24 months) and the inclusion of critical spare parts (like high-temp bearings). For bulk orders, aim for a 10-15% discount by leveraging a staged payment plan (e.g., 30% deposit, 60% after FAT/inspection, 10% after installation).

What shipping methods are recommended for delivering Lift Out Rollers to international sites?

Given the length and weight, Sea Freight (FCL) is the most economical and safest method. Ensure the supplier uses VCI (Volatile Corrosion Inhibitor) paper and anti-rust oil to protect the precision surfaces from salty sea air. For urgent replacements, Air Freight is possible but requires specialized long-item handling surcharges.

How can I ensure transaction security and quality alignment with international trade policies?

Utilize Third-Party Inspection (TPI) services like SGS or Intertek at the factory site before crating. Ensure the Incoterms (e.g., FOB or CIF) are clearly defined in the contract to clarify risk transfer points. Always verify the supplier's Export License and their history of compliance with international trade sanctions to avoid customs delays.
